Responsibilities for this Position

Description

We're expanding our leadership team on Regional Strike and need people who can keep the teams running. This role is about execution: making sure the team has what it needs, blockers get cleared, and the process serves the people doing the work. You'll also serve as the Control Account Manager (CAM) for your team, so you're accountable for both the rhythm of delivery and the health of the control account.

This role flexes based on your strengths. If you're more technical, you'll support one team and contribute hands-on to development work. If you're stronger on coordination and process, you may support two teams. Either way, you're the person who makes the machine run. If you're on a DPME track and want real leadership experience, this is where you get it.

Responsibilities for this Position

  • Facilitate team ceremonies (sprint planning, standups, retrospectives, demos) for one or two software teams
  • Serve as the Control Account Manager (CAM), owning schedule and execution performance for your team's scope
  • Identify and remove impediments, whether technical, organizational, or process-related
  • Shield the team from external disruption while keeping leadership informed on progress and risk
  • Coach team members on best practices and continuous improvement
  • Coordinate across teams and workstreams to manage dependencies and escalate cross-cutting issues
  • Contribute directly to technical work when not focused on team facilitation and coordination. Leadership in this role is earned alongside the team, not from the sideline
